Features
CLI and CIDCW System Operation
Low Power Operation 0.5mA at 2.7V
Zero-Power Ring or Line Reversal
Detector
FSK Demodulator with Data Retiming
High Sensitivity CAS Tone Detection
Low CAS Tone Falsing in CIDCW Mode
Applications
CLI and CIDCW Adjunct Boxes
CLI and CIDCW Feature Phones
Bellcore, ETSI, British Telecom and
Mercury Systems
Computer Telephone Integration
Call Logging Systems
Voice-Mail Equipment
1.1 Brief Description
The CMX602B is a low power CMOS integrated circuit for the reception of the physical layer signals used
in BT's Calling Line Identification Service (CLIP), Bellcore's Calling Identity Delivery System (CID), the
Cable Communications Association's Caller Display Services (CDS), and similar evolving systems. It also
meets the requirements of emerging Caller Identity with Call Waiting services (CIDCW).
The device includes a 'zero-power' ring or line reversal detector, a dual-tone (2130Hz plus 2750Hz) Tone
Alert Signal and a 1200-baud FSK V23/Bell202 compatible asynchronous data demodulator with a data
retiming circuit which removes the need for a UART in the associated µController.
It is suitable for use in systems to BT specifications SIN227 and SIN242, Bellcore GR-30-CORE and
SR-TSV-002476, CCA TW/P&E/312, ETSI ETS 300 659 parts 1 and 2, ETS 300 778 parts 1 and 2 and
Mercury Communications MNR 19.
